In the '69 340 Swinger I bought in November '69, I eventually put one of the old B&M Series 60 'chrome box' shifters in front of the bench seat.
I'm 6'3" but my 'ex' was only 5'3". The shifter was installed with enough clearance to be able to pull the seat forward in case she drove the car (which she very rarely did).
What was funny was just before we moved from an apartment into our first home, we bought an Irish Setter puppy. We were able to pick it up on Friday and have "weekend custody". I'd pick him up on Friday afternoon and he'd lay down next to me on the bench seat.
I'd had the 727 built as a reverse-pattern manual-shift and each time I shifted into 3rd gear the shift knob would hit the pup in the nose - but he never moved out of the way.
I guess the moral of this story is...the shifter will fit in front of the bench seat.
